When can I expect good weather in Mudurnu?
Planning for the weather is an important factor for making your trip to Mudurnu a success,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Mudurnu is 1134 mm.
What's there to see and do in Mudurnu?
Enjoy Mudurnu and visit Abant Nature Park, Mudurnu Clock Tower and Mudurnu Ahiler Museum. If you have extra time while you're in the area, you might want to see Burj Al Babas and Pürenli Plateau.
